IRS Form 4506 is a specific request form used by individuals or businesses to obtain a copy of their previously filed tax return from the IRS. For the year 2017, this form is essential for confirming tax records, especially in situations such as applying for a mortgage or verifying income for a financial transaction. It serves a critical legal and financial function by providing official validation of tax-related information previously reported to the IRS.

While Form 4506 itself is a federal document, certain state regulations or requirements may affect how it is used or complemented with state-specific forms necessary for local compliance. Taxpayers should check with state tax offices for any additional documentation required along with the federal form.
